Main Aims

  • To provide detailed reading practice using a text about optimism and pessimism in the context of exams

Subsidiary Aims

  • To provide clarification in the context of exams

Procedure

Warmer/Lead-in (1-2 minutes) • To set lesson context and engage students

part a show the picture of the girl on page 47. Then ask " Do you think she's a pessimist or an optimist ?

Pre-Reading/Listening (4-6 minutes) • To prepare students for the text and make it accessible

avoid defensive prepare

While-Reading/Listening #1 (6-8 minutes) • To provide students with less challenging gist and specific information reading/listening tasks

i,ll start by telling them to read the first paragraphs. then I,ll ask them " What is defensive pessimism ? " I,ll give them 2 minutes to answer.

While-Reading/Listening #2 (9-12 minutes) • To provide students with more challenging detailed, deduction and inference reading/listening tasks

In this part students will do part c by themselves and then 1 minute to tell their answers to others. Students will be chosen to do part d of page 47 for 3 minutes. Student will discuss part e of page 47 in pairs then the whole class

Post-Reading/Listening (6-9 minutes) • To provide with an opportunity to respond to the text and expand on what they've learned

part f Students will discuss part F of page 47 in groups. After that some of them will share their ideas with the class
